#9dfdb2 basic color information

#9dfdb2

In the RGB color model, hex triplet #9dfdb2 has decimal index of: 10354098, is composed of 61.6% red, 99.2% green and 69.8% blue. #9dfdb2 in CMYK color model, is composed of 37.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.6% yellow and 0.8% black.
#99ff99 is the closest web-safe color to #9dfdb2.

Analogous colors

They are colors that are next to each other on the color wheel. Analogous colors tend to look pleasant together, because they are closely related.
